Output f145287e9f94251193005fae5f53456a7784d18dec13e5b933207d89193da652:7

value
2628300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e788ed3dc3e4dc62e14987ff985009de7b37cda0 OP_EQUAL
address
3NoG3h6b7dX9FqpsodCRnUQzizpBSUVDNm
transaction
f145287e9f94251193005fae5f53456a7784d18dec13e5b933207d89193da652
confirmations
259525
spent
true